PHP5.6.7+Apache24 环境配置

一. 下载php5.6.7

http://windows.php.net/download

这里下载的是 VC11 x64 Thread Safe (64位线程安全版).


二. 下载Apache HTTP Server

http://www.apachelounge.com/download/

这里下载的是Apache 2.4.12 Win64(64位2.4)


3. 分别解压httpd-2.4.12-win64-VC11.zip和php-5.6.7-Win32-VC11-x64.zip到指定目录,这里解压到c盘


三.配置Apache HTTP Server

1.用编辑器打开C:\Apache24\conf目录下的httpd.conf文件

设置apache的根目录:ServerRoot "c:/Apache24"

设置管理员邮箱:ServerAdmin admin@example.com

域名配置:ServerName www.example.com:80

2.修改所有文件夹的权限

<Directory />
    AllowOverride none
    #Require all denied
    Order deny,allow
    Deny from all
</Directory>

3.配置根目录

DocumentRoot "c:/Apache24/htdocs"

4.配置根目录的权限

<Directory "c:/Apache24/htdocs">
    Options Indexes FollowSymLinks
    AllowOverride all
		Order allow,deny
		Allow from all
    Require all granted
</Directory>

5.配置欢迎页(首页)

<IfModule dir_module>
    DirectoryIndex index.html index.php
</IfModule>

6.加载php模块

在#LoadModule xml2enc_module modules/mod_xml2enc.so下面添加

#load php module
LOadModule php5_module "C:/php-5.6.7/php5apache2_4.dll"
AddHandler application/x-httpd-php .php
#指定php.ini的位置(注意:需要把php.ini-development 重命名为 php.ini)
PHPIniDir "C:/php-5.6.7"

四.配置php

1.用编辑器打开C:\php-5.6.7目录下的php.ini文件,修改内容:extension_dir = "C:/php-5.6.7/ext"

2.打开用于连接数据库(mysql)的模块

extension=php_mysql.dll
extension=php_mysqli.dll

五.启动Apache服务

打开dos窗口,进入到C:\Apache24\bin目录

1.安装服务: 到windows中 httpd.exe -k install

2.启动服务: 双击ApacheMonitor.exe, 在dos窗口中输入httpd.exe -k start

注:删除服务命令: httpd.exe -k uninstall -n Apache2.4(服务名)

六.测试

1.编写index.php文件,并保存

<?php
echo phpinfo();
?>
2.打开浏览器输入: http://127.0.0.1/index.php

到这个页面,说明php环境配置成功!


评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值